Financing for Bad Credit Car Buyers in Sussex

Buying a car is a necessity for many, but if you have bad credit, securing financing can feel like an uphill battle. Fortunately, there are several options available for car buyers in Sussex who need financing despite a low credit score. Whether you’re looking for a used or new vehicle, understanding your financing choices can help you drive away with the car you need.

Understanding Bad Credit Car Loans

Bad credit car loans are designed for individuals with low credit scores or limited credit history. Traditional lenders may hesitate to approve loans for those with poor credit, but specialized lenders and dealerships offer flexible options that consider factors beyond just your credit score.

Options for Car Buyers with Bad Credit in Sussex

1. Dealership Financing for Bad Credit

Many dealerships in Sussex offer in-house financing options for individuals with bad credit. These “buy here, pay here” dealerships assess your income, employment status, and ability to make payments rather than just your credit score.

2. Subprime Auto Loans

Certain financial institutions specialize in subprime auto loans tailored for borrowers with poor credit. While interest rates may be higher, they provide an opportunity to rebuild credit while securing a reliable vehicle.

3. Credit Union Auto Loans

Local credit unions often have more lenient requirements than banks and may offer lower interest rates for members with bad credit. Joining a credit union can improve your chances of getting approved.

4. Co-Signer Loans

If you have a family member or friend with good credit, asking them to co-sign a loan can significantly increase your chances of approval and reduce interest rates. However, the co-signer is responsible for the loan if you fail to make payments.

5. Trade-Ins & Larger Down Payments

Providing a larger down payment or trading in an old vehicle can lower the loan amount needed, making it easier to get approval and secure better terms.

How to Improve Your Chances of Approval

  • Check Your Credit Report: Review your credit score and dispute any inaccuracies.
  • Save for a Down Payment: A larger down payment can reduce monthly payments and interest rates.
  • Consider a Short-Term Loan: Shorter loan terms often come with lower interest rates.
  • Compare Lenders: Shop around to find the best rates and terms for your situation.

Final Thoughts

While having bad credit can make financing a car more challenging, options are available for buyers in Sussex. By exploring specialized lenders, improving your financial standing, and considering alternative solutions, you can secure a car loan that fits your budget.
